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 36158 - [science overlay] dev-python/pysparse-1.1.ebuild (New Package)
Summary: [science overlay] dev-python/pysparse-1.1.ebuild (New Package)
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All All
: Normal normal (vote)
Assignee: Default Assignee for New Packages
Whiteboard: Science overlay
Keywords: EBUILD, InOverlay
: 84594 (view as bug list)
Depends on:
Reported: 2003-12-19 23:40 UTC by Nathaniel C. Domingo
Modified: 2019-12-19 15:19 UTC (History)
3 users (show)

See Also:
Package list:
Runtime testing required: ---

pysparse-0.32.028.ebuild (New Package) (pysparse-0.32.028.ebuild,804 bytes, text/plain)
2003-12-19 23:42 UTC, Nathaniel C. Domingo
patch used by pysparse-0.32.028.ebuild (pysparse-0.32.028.patch,339 bytes, text/plain)
2003-12-19 23:44 UTC, Nathaniel C. Domingo
pysparse-0.33.029.ebuild script (pysparse-0.33.029.ebuild,707 bytes, text/plain)
2004-10-04 22:17 UTC, Nathaniel C. Domingo
patch used by pysparse-0.33.029.ebuild (pysparse-0.33.029.patch,800 bytes, patch)
2004-10-04 22:20 UTC, Nathaniel C. Domingo
Details | Diff
pysparse-0.33.029.ebuild (pysparse-0.33.029.ebuild,698 bytes, text/plain)
2004-11-02 00:39 UTC, David Grant
pysparse-1.1-r1.ebuild (pysparse-1.1-r1.ebuild,570 bytes, text/plain)
2010-05-11 15:38 UTC, Joel Berendzen

Note You need to log in before you can comment on or make changes to this bug.
Description Nathaniel C. Domingo 2003-12-19 23:40:25 UTC
this ebuild instals the pysparse modules which adds sparse matrix
extentions to python
Comment 1 Nathaniel C. Domingo 2003-12-19 23:42:47 UTC
Created attachment 22457 [details]
pysparse-0.32.028.ebuild (New Package)
Comment 2 Nathaniel C. Domingo 2003-12-19 23:44:02 UTC
Created attachment 22458 [details]
patch used by pysparse-0.32.028.ebuild
Comment 3 Lukasz Strzygowski (RETIRED) gentoo-dev 2004-04-04 01:27:12 UTC
I think you don't have to redefine src_install function, as distutils_src_install will be called automatically. And use epatch instead of patch.
Comment 4 Nathaniel C. Domingo 2004-10-04 22:17:10 UTC
Created attachment 41121 [details]
pysparse-0.33.029.ebuild script
Comment 5 Nathaniel C. Domingo 2004-10-04 22:20:13 UTC
Created attachment 41122 [details, diff]
patch used by pysparse-0.33.029.ebuild
Comment 6 Nathaniel C. Domingo 2004-10-04 22:23:06 UTC
just uploaded an update to pysparse in case it be included into the portage tree
Comment 7 David Grant 2004-11-02 00:24:37 UTC
Thanks Nathaniel, I happen to need this package right now.  If it works for me to the extent that it worked for me in Windows, I will recommend it be added to portage.
Comment 8 David Grant 2004-11-02 00:38:22 UTC
I made some changes

< KEYWORDS="x86 ~ppc ~sparc ~alpha"
> KEYWORDS="~x86 ~ppc ~sparc ~alpha"
<         >=virtual/blas
<         >=virtual/lapack
>         virtual/blas
>         virtual/lapack
<       unpack ${P}.tar.gz
<       cd ${S}
<       patch < ${FILESDIR}/pysparse-0.33.029.patch
>       unpack ${A}
>       cd ${S} || die
>       epatch ${FILESDIR}/pysparse-0.33.029.patch
Comment 9 David Grant 2004-11-02 00:39:13 UTC
Created attachment 43149 [details]

New pysparse-0.33.029.ebuild

Please obsolete old one
Comment 10 David Grant 2004-11-02 00:39:51 UTC
Add EBUILD and Inclusion keywords
Comment 11 David Grant 2004-11-16 12:42:55 UTC
Please transfer this bug to sci or to me.
Comment 12 David Grant 2004-11-22 10:21:56 UTC
Python group, please transfer this to the sci group.  Thanks.
Comment 13 Peter Bienstman (RETIRED) gentoo-dev 2005-09-10 06:09:48 UTC
*** Bug 84594 has been marked as a duplicate of this bug. ***
Comment 14 David Grant 2006-09-23 19:28:03 UTC
if someone assigns this to maintainer-wanted I can submit it to sunrise with the newest release pysparse-0.34.032
Comment 15 David Grant 2006-09-23 22:38:53 UTC
Can someone with permissions please mark all attachments as obsolete?

It's in sunrise now.
Comment 16 Markos Chandras (RETIRED) gentoo-dev 2010-04-30 11:35:55 UTC
Masked for removal since numeric dependency is masked

# Arfrever Frehtes Taifersar Arahesis <> (25 Apr 2010)
# Replaced by dev-python/numpy. Masked for deletion in 30 days (bug #181653).
Comment 17 Joel Berendzen 2010-05-11 15:38:32 UTC
Created attachment 231111 [details]

removes the numeric dependency, works fine with numpy
Comment 18 Sébastien Fabbro (RETIRED) gentoo-dev 2010-05-11 17:59:25 UTC
Rewrote entirely 1.1 in science overlay. Waiting for more love on superlu for inclusion into portage.
Comment 19 Thomas Sachau gentoo-dev 2010-05-12 17:11:36 UTC
<bicatali> Tommy[D]: i will probably put it in the main tree at some point. i dont have access to sunrise, and the one in the science overlay is quite different, but users are welcome to copy over the pysparse+superlu from the science overlay and maitain it there

So if any user wants to keep a working, not masked version in sunrise, feel free to update the ebuild in sunrise, so it wont get dropped.
Comment 20 Marek Szuba archtester gentoo-dev 2019-08-19 11:42:14 UTC
Upstream has never released a stable version and even the latest pre-release dates back to November 2013. Last but not least, I am quite sure this module does not support Python3 (for one thing print is called as a keyword rather than as a function) and we are only 4.5 months away from Python2 reaching end of life. Just in case though, is there still any interest in adding this to the tree? If not, we shall close this ticket in 30 days.